League-Wide Notes: Haggarty, Vegas, Martin, Vesey

July 14, 2016 at 10:09 am CDT | by Bill Morran 1 Comment

Harley Haggarty writes in the Player’s Tribune today about his role as a fighter in junior and the AHL. His knowledge of his expiration date is fairly interesting, and generally speaking, the difference between this and what players in the big leagues say, NHL players tend to have more optimistic views and tend to want more to stay in the NHL for longer, is interesting in terms of analyzing players who choose to keep playing in the AHL once they realize they won’t be NHL stars.

More links from around the league:

  • Gord Miller of TSN reports on Twitter that the Las Vegas NHL franchise will be named the Knights.
  • Sportsnet’s Eric Engels writes today about the PK Subban trade, saying at one point that Mat Pfeffer, an analytics consultant for the Canadiens, likely lost his job because of his opposition to the trade.
  • Draglikepull at  The Leafs Nation writes statistically about the Matt Martin signing. His analysis seems to suggest that Martin struggles to create offense.
  • Todd Cordell of HockeyBuzz reports that the Devils stand a shot at signing Harvard forward Jimmy Vesey. Cordell reports that they’re on Vesey’s short list. Vesey, who was drafted by Nashville, had 24 goals and 22 assists playing for Harvard last year.
